I'm on tretinoin, not Retin a, but a Scandinavian, generic version, 0,5%. I just got the super serum sampla, the BHA toner and the vitt C + peptide serum, I obviously cannot wait to use everything. I know BHA and tretinoin can cause more flaking and dryness, so I was thinking that I'd use the toner in the morning and tretinoin at night, but where do the serums go? Should they not be used after BHA/during the day/whatever?

Personally I do BHA at night.. it's a watery formula, but it's really a full-strength BHA. There isn't much of a reason to do it if you're already on tretinion though as they kinda do the same thing. I'd talk to your doctor about that one because it's just not my place to recommend exfoliation with a prescription medication from everything I've read they really don't go together.
The serums can go anywhere in your skin care routine- they're water soluable so under a cream would be better. As far as I know there shouldn't be any reaction between them and the tretinoin.
